My Buying Guides on Two Drawer Wooden Filing Cabinet

Why I Chose a Two Drawer Wooden Filing Cabinet

When I started looking for a filing cabinet, I wanted something that felt practical but also looked good in my space. A two drawer wooden filing cabinet stood out to me because it offers a nice balance between storage and size. It does not take up too much room, yet it still gives me enough space for important papers, folders, and office essentials.

What I Looked for in the Material

For me, the wood finish mattered a lot. I preferred a cabinet that looked sturdy and matched my furniture. When I compared options, I paid attention to whether the cabinet was made from solid wood, engineered wood, or a wood veneer finish. Solid wood felt more durable to me, while engineered wood often seemed more affordable. I made sure the surface looked smooth and easy to clean.

How I Checked the Storage Capacity

I found it important to think about what I actually needed to store. Two drawers can be enough for standard documents, folders, bills, and personal files. I checked whether the drawers could hold letter-size or legal-size files, depending on my needs. I also liked cabinets with deep drawers because they helped me organize more without making the cabinet look bulky.

Why Drawer Smoothness Mattered to Me

One thing I did not want was drawers that stuck or felt hard to open. I looked for smooth gliding drawers because I knew I would use them often. A cabinet with quality metal runners or ball-bearing slides felt much better to me. It made the cabinet easier to use and gave me confidence that it would last longer.

My Thoughts on Size and Fit

Before buying, I measured the space where I planned to place the cabinet. This step saved me from choosing something too large or too small. I made sure the cabinet would fit comfortably beside my desk or under a work surface if needed. I also checked the height so it would be convenient for daily use.

What I Considered About Security

Since I keep some important documents at home, I looked for cabinets with a lock. A locking drawer gave me extra peace of mind. Even if I was not storing highly sensitive files, I still liked having the option to secure private papers when needed.

How I Balanced Style and Function

I wanted a cabinet that did more than just store files. The wooden design helped it blend into my room instead of looking like a plain office box. I paid attention to color, grain pattern, and overall shape. A simple, clean design worked best for me because it matched both modern and traditional interiors.

What I Checked for Durability

I always looked at the build quality before making a decision. Strong joints, solid handles, and a stable frame were important to me. I did not want a cabinet that wobbled or felt flimsy. A well-built filing cabinet gave me more confidence that it could handle regular use without problems.

My Budget Considerations

I set a budget before shopping so I could narrow down my choices. I noticed that prices varied depending on the wood type, finish, and storage features. I tried to find the best value rather than just the cheapest option. For me, spending a little more on quality was worth it if the cabinet would last longer and look better.
